The Championship teams get a break due to the international weekend, so the focus is very much on League One and Two. MK Dons have appointed Karl Robinson as full-time coach after Paul Ince left the club at the end of last season, and they face Hartlepool in one of the games of the day in League One. Elsewhere, Southampton host Rochdale at St Mary's, while further along the south coast, Peter Reid's Plymouth entertain Brighton. Presented by Manish Bhasin.
Richard Bacon is assisted by David Seaman as he takes a hilarious look back at the 50 greatest shocks from South Africa 2010 - from Rob Green's blunder against the USA to the French team going on strike; from Uruguay cheating Ghana out of a place in the semi-final to Frank Lampard's infamous 'goal that never was'. There are also the brilliant moments that may have slipped under the radar - Fabio Capello daring to bully Stuart Pearce, Emmanuel Eboue speaking Korean and the madness of Maradona.
Incorporating the innovative technology of the Nike T90 Laser II football boots series, the new kangaroo leather black/white/comet red colourways are set to deliver on the pitch through Wayne Rooney, Fernando Torres and Rio Ferdinand.The Nike Total 90 Laser II range takes boot-to-ball contact to another level! Nike have developed a ShotShield positioned in the optimal place for striking the ball helping to increase power, with precision rings emanating from this sweetspot increasing accuracy and delivering superior ball control as they continue in to the vamp area. The advantages of the natural kangaroo leather material are noticed in the comfortable and snug fit, which will enhance your touch and feel for the ball. The supersoft kangaroo leather holds advantages over other materials as the natural fibres are concentrated more densely, allowing for a thinner upper which retains its strength and properties.The new black/comet red Nike T90 Laser II colourways will look classy with any football kit, but particularly a red/black Manchester United or AC Milan home kit, so keep an eye out for these Nike T90 Laser II wearers in coming weeks: Wayne Rooney, Gianluca Zambrotta, Rio Ferdinand and Gennaro Gattuso. Nike T90 Laser II Football Boots Vital Statistics Primary Upper Material: Kangaroo leather Secondary Upper Material: eVent membrane keeps feet dry Lacing: CoveredInsole Material: EVA foam Midsole performance features: Poron inserts Outsole Material: TPU How Attached To Upper: Cemented Ball Control Elements: Yes Ball Control Type: ShotShield technology External Heel Counter: Yes Stud Material: PU Stud Shape: Bladed Studs Removable: No Suitable For: Firm Natural SurfacesApproximate Weight: 320g Around: £120
